This research was conducted to determine the electrical energy demand of PT. PLN (Persero) UP3 Sukabumi using analytical methods, econometrics and trends in 2019-2029. This research used a combined method which was a method compiled by combining several the models such as econometrics, analysis, and trends with a sectoral approach which was an approach by grouping electricity consumers into four sectors, namely the household, commercial, public, and industrial sectors. The results showed that the population rate rose 0.36% per year, the growth GRDP rate rose 6.26%; the number of electricity customers in the household sector rose 5.26% per year, the number of commercial electricity customers rose by 13.96% per year, the number of public sector electricity customers rose 7.58% per year, and the number of industrial sector electricity customers rose 3.53 % per year. it can be concluded that over the next 10 years the electricity demand will increase by 3,080.83 Gwh with an average growth of 10.69% per year.
The purpose of this study is to find out how much electric load to Sukabumi from 2019 until 2029 at PT. PLN (Persero) UP3 Sukabumi. Forecasting of electrical load using historical data. This research uses a combined method, which is a method compiled by combining several models such as econometrics, analysis, and trends with a sectoral approach, which is an approach by grouping electricity consumers into four sectors, namely the resident, commercial, public, and industrial sectors. The population forecast of Sukabumi in 2019-2029 shows an average growth of 0.36% per year. Gross Regional Domestic Product (GRDP) for resident sector growth of 6.26% per year, commercial sector growth of 6.26% per year, public sector growth of 6.26% per year, and the industrial sector growth of 10.07% per year. The electric customers for the resident sector growth of 5.26%, commercial sector growth of 13.96% per year, public sector growth of 7.58% per year, and industrial sector growth of 3.53% per year. The electric contracted power for the resident sector growth of 5.19% per year, commercial sector growth of 14.96% per year, public sector growth of 7.28% per year, and industrial sector growth of 3.36% per year. Growth of population, GRDP, number of electric customers, and power contracted, as shown in forecasting 2019-2029, will affect to increasing electrical load. The total electrical load will be 1,054.22 MVA in 2019 and 2,043.80 MVA in 2029 or growth of 6.74% per year.
E-learning is very supporting the implementation of learning, because it uses teaching materials that are independent, so it can be accessed at any time. E-learning can improve students’ absorption of subject matter, active student participation, and the ability and quality of information that when using ordinary devices will be difficult. If carefully designed, e-learning can increase levels of learning interactions. Unlike the case with conventional learning, not all students can ask questions or express their opinions in the discussion, because the opportunities are very limited. Based on these assumptions, it is necessary to conduct a study of the e-learning prototype development strategy. Specifically, the purpose of this study was to develop a prototype of an electronic learning device using Moodle. This research is Research and Development with the Four-D development model. The results of the study were in the form of a prototype e-learning CASE-based Mathematics learning device. In conclusion, the prototype can be developed into a complete mathematics learning media.
This article aimed to analyze the energy consumption and energy efficiency in government office buildings of Bengkulu, Indonesia. This research was conducted using a quantitative descriptive method. The research step begins by observing the initial conditions of Energy Consumption Intensity (ECI) to determine the category of buildings that are efficient or not in terms of energy use, then collecting data on the profile of the use of the building and its rooms, recapitulation of the use of energy sources (both electrical energy and other chemical energy), a list of equipment that consumes electrical energy (lighting, air conditioning, and others). Furthermore, measuring the performance of systems and equipment that consumes energy and conducting efficiency analysis to then make recommendations with operating settings, to replace inefficient equipment with more efficient equipment. The final step is to draw conclusions about the final Energy Consumption Intensity (ECI) obtained based on the results of the analysis and recommendations obtained on the previous Energy Consumption Intensity (ECI) value. It can be concluded that the final Energy Consumption Intensity (ECI) of government office buildings of Bengkulu based on the results of the analysis and recommendations such as performing preventive maintenance on air conditioners, the temperature of the air conditioner is set to always be at 24°C, replacing the type of lamp in the artificial lighting system that still uses TLD lamps with LED lamps, and efforts in organizing energy management systems will decrease around 13 percent from the previous Energy Consumption Intensity (ECI) or down from 40.9 kWh/m2/year to be 35.6 kWh/m2/year.
Pelatihan Perbaikan Dan Perawatan Air Conditioner (AC). Pelatihan ini bertujuan untuk memberikan pengetahuan dan ketrampilan perbaikan dan perawatan Air Conditoner kepada TKI yang sudah kembali ke Indonesia sehingga mendapatkan bekal yang positif. Pelaksanaan pelatihan perbaikan dan perawatan Air Conditioner dilaksanakan di TUK SMKN 26 Jakarta. Pelatihan dibagi dalam 2 (dua) sesi, yaitu sesi teori, dan sesi praktik. Pada sesi pertama peserta diberikan pengetahuan terkait dengan teori berupa materi - materi penunjang praktik. Materi disampaikan dengan metode ceramah, dan diskusi/tanya jawab. Dan pada sesi kedua peserta diberikan ketrampilan praktik terkait pencucian unit AC (pembersihan indoor dan outdoor) dan pengecekan performa AC. Materi disampaikan dengan metode demontrasi/ peragaan dan praktik yang diikuti oleh peserta. Kesimpulan dari pelatihan ini adalah peserta pelatihan peduli dan antusias terhadap materi pelatihan pelatihan perbaikan dan perawatan Air Conditioner, peserta pelatihan sangat berperan aktif dalam kegiatan pelatihan perbaikan dan perawatan Air Conditioner, peserta pelatihan sebagian besar dapat memahami materi yang diajarkan meskipun materi yang diajarkan merupakan hal yang baru, peserta pelatihan memiliki pengetahuan terkait perbaikan dan perawatan Air Conditioner, peserta pelatihan memiliki ketrampilan berkaitan perbaikan dan perawatan Air Conditioner.
